Victory Court - Victory Court was built by McCarthy & Stone purpose built for retirement living. The development consists of 39 one and two bedroom retirement apartments for the over 60s. There is a House Manager on site and a 24 hour emergency call system provided via a personal pendant alarm and with call points in the bathroom.

Victory Court is situated in Waterlooville, a popular residential neighbourhood with a bustling town centre. Pedestrianised shopping areas including Wellington Way and Dukes Walk reflect the town's links to its naval heritage.

The development includes a Homeowners' lounge and landscaped gardens. There is a guest suite for visitors who wish to stay (additional charges apply). A car parking -permit scheme applies, check with the House Manager for availability.

It is a condition of purchase that all residents must meet the age requirement of 60 years.

Service Charge (Breakdown) - • Cleaning of communal windows
• Water rates for communal areas and apartments
• Electricity, heating, lighting and power to communal areas
• 24 hour emergency call system
• Upkeep of gardens and grounds
• Repairs and maintenance to the interior and exterior communal areas
• Contingency fund including internal and external redecoration of communal areas
• Buildings insurance

Service charge: £2,943.52 annum (for financial year end 31/03/2026).

The service charge does not cover external costs such as your Council Tax, electricity or TV, but does include the cost of your House Manager, your water rates, the 24 hour emergency call system, the heating and maintenance of all communal areas, exterior property maintenance and gardening.
